Mustangs Score Three Third-Period Goals, Extend Unbeaten Streak to Seven

ASTON, Pa. - Stevenson women's ice hockey freshman Chelsea Blackburn finished with a goal and two assists, netting her 20th goal of the season, as the Mustangs scored three unanswered goals in the third period en route to a 4-1 victory over Neumann Tuesday at IceWorks Skating Complex.

Stevenson (16-6-1) improving to 6-0-1 over its last seven games and 10-2 on the road. The team is also 12-0 when scoring at least four goals.

With 20 goals this season, Blackburn is just the third freshman since the Mustangs' inaugural season in 2012-13 to score at least 20 goals. She is also just third player in Division III this season to reach the 20-goal mark.

Stevenson scored the only goal of the first period when junior Rachel Martell found the back of the net for the fourth time this season and the second in the last three games off an assist from Blackburn at 16:19.

The Mustangs improved to 9-0 this season when leading after one.

Neumann (6-15-2) tied the game with the lone goal of the second period when Megan Russelo scored unassisted goal at 9:00.

Stevenson broke the tie with two goals in a span of just 20 seconds midway through the third period to take a 3-1 lead. Freshman Chelsea Ellis scored her second of the season off an assist from junior Madison Lange at 9:08 before junior Katie Abbott netted her 10th on assists from Blackburn and freshman Natalie Rosendahl at 9:28.

Abbott now has points in five of her last seven games, totaling two goals and four assists.

Blackburn added an empty net goal with 1:12 left in regulation to seal the Mustangs third consecutive win against the Knights after they dropped their first four.

Stevenson outshot Neumann 35-24 while junior Anastassia Nelson improved to 6-1 in eight starts this season with 23 saves.

Chelsea Polidoro made 31 saves for the Knights.

The Mustangs conclude the 2014-15 season with back-to-back road games at SUNY Oswego who was ranked at No. 9 in the latest D3hockey.com Top 10. Faceoff on Friday is at 7:00 p.m. Follow live here.

Stevenson has one road win over a top-10 team this season, defeating No. 10 Utica 2-1 on January 17.
